  11. I have created a collection of 3 mini Lego steam engines, A Traction Engine, Steam Roller and Showman's Engine. I've called them "Miniature Steam Machines" and they are intended to be a kind of side project to accompany and help promote my "Old Workhorse Model on LEGO IDEAS". I set myself the challenge of seeing how much detail I could fit in using a very limited amount of bricks. each of these models is very small with the biggest one only containing 128 bricks. The pictures below show the 3 little models alongside The Old Workhorse to give an idea of how small they are.
